Soalan Lazim Pendaftaran Discuz: Apakah yang perlu saya lakukan jika saya menghadapi masalah pendaftaran?
Dalam sistem forum Discuz, pendaftaran adalah langkah pertama untuk pengguna menggunakan fungsi forum, tetapi kadangkala pengguna mungkin menghadapi masalah semasa proses pendaftaran. Artikel ini akan menjawab soalan lazim semasa proses pendaftaran forum Discuz dan menyediakan contoh kod khusus untuk membantu pengguna menyelesaikan masalah pendaftaran.
Kadangkala pengguna mungkin tidak menerima e-mel pengesahan pendaftaran selepas mendaftar Ini mungkin kerana e-mel tersebut disalah anggap sebagai spam, atau pelayan telah menetapkan sekatan. Untuk menyelesaikan masalah ini, anda boleh mula-mula mengesahkan sama ada alamat e-mel diisi dengan betul, dan kemudian semak folder spam. Jika anda masih tidak dapat menerima e-mel, anda boleh cuba melaraskan tetapan Discuz yang berkaitan melalui contoh kod berikut:
// 修改Discuz注册邮件设置 config('mail.driver', 'smtp'); config('mail.host', '你的SMTP服务器地址'); config('mail.port', 'SMTP端口号'); config('mail.username', '你的邮箱地址'); config('mail.password', '你的邮箱密码');
Dalam proses pendaftaran, kod pengesahan adalah bahagian penting, tetapi kadangkala pengguna mungkin gagal kerana Tidak dapat mendaftar kerana input yang salah atau kod pengesahan tamat tempoh. Untuk menyelesaikan masalah kod pengesahan yang salah, anda boleh cuba melaraskan tetapan kod pengesahan dalam sistem Discuz, atau mengubah suai parameter pemalam kod pengesahan. Berikut ialah contoh kod untuk mengubah suai parameter kod pengesahan:
// 修改Discuz验证码设置 config('验证码参数', '新参数值');
Apabila pengguna cuba mendaftar dan digesa bahawa nombor telefon bimbit atau alamat e-mel telah telah didaftarkan, pengguna boleh cuba mendapatkan semula kata laluan, atau Hubungi pentadbir tapak untuk penyelesaian. Jika pentadbir tapak boleh menyelesaikan masalah secara manual, masalah pendaftaran pendua boleh diselesaikan dengan mengubah suai medan pangkalan data Discuz. Berikut ialah contoh kod untuk mengubah suai medan pangkalan data:
-- 修改Discuz用户表 ALTER TABLE `discuz_user` MODIFY COLUMN `phone` VARCHAR(20) NOT NULL;
Melalui penyelesaian dan contoh kod yang disediakan dalam artikel ini, kami berharap dapat membantu pengguna menyelesaikan masalah biasa yang dihadapi semasa proses pendaftaran Discuz. Apabila menghadapi masalah pendaftaran, pengguna boleh cuba melaraskan tetapan sistem atau mengubah suai parameter yang berkaitan, atau menghubungi pentadbir tapak untuk mendapatkan bantuan. Saya berharap pengguna dapat mendaftar dengan lancar di forum Discuz dan menikmati pengalaman komunikasi yang lebih baik!
Atas ialah kandungan terperinci Soalan Lazim Pendaftaran Discuz: Apakah yang perlu saya lakukan jika saya menghadapi masalah pendaftaran?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!